Greater than 70,000 Thoroughbred race contributors and managers nationwide have registered with the Horse Racing Integrity and Security Authority (HISA) in accordance with the HISA Registration Rule efficient July 1, 2022. So far, 30,061 insured individuals and 41,953 insured horses have been registered.

As beforehand introduced, HISA would require compliance with the Registration Rule with a purpose to compete from 27 March. Insured Individuals and Horses that don’t adjust to the rule will be unable to race till they’re registered on the HISA Portal.
